Unit Summary
The Medical Affairs department is responsible for overseeing administration for Professional Staff at Hamilton Health Sciences. Medical Affairs works closely with the Executive Vice President & Chief Medical Executive, the Senior Medical Officer, and Physician Chiefs. Medical Affairs supports medical workforce recruitment, credentialing, resource planning/allocation, education, and communication within the hospital. The department supports medical learners at McMaster University Faculty of Health Science (FHS), partnering closely with the leadership of FHS.
This position will support the Cardiac Health and Rehabilitation Program in the Prevention Ambulatory Clinic at the Hamilton General Hospital.
Position Summary
The Physician Assistant (PA) will work under the direct supervision of an Attending Physician within a multidisciplinary team in an academic outpatient clinic. The clinic is focused on primary and secondary prevention of cardiovascular disease. The Physician Assistant will play a major role in facilitating consistent application of clinical protocols and continuity of care. The Physician Assistant will provide care for the full spectrum of cardiovascular risk factors, and maintain appropriate records as applicable. The Physician Assistant will provide a full range of physician assistant services in accordance with privileges granted, request consultation or referral with appropriate physicians, clinics, or other health resources as indicated, order diagnostic tests as applicable, prescribe and dispense medications as delineated by the Pharmacy and Therapeutics Committee.
